Explosion Sets Fire to Maine Incinerator

Firefighters say an explosion at a trash-to-energy incinerator in Biddeford, Maine blew panels off the building and started a fire.

Officials say the explosion at the Maine Energy Recovery Co. plant Tuesday afternoon was likely caused by a propane tank or some other pressurized object going through a trash shredder.

The blast blew two sets of panels off the building and ignited a small fire that was quickly brought under control. One worker suffered minor injuries.

Explosions occur periodically at the plant when propane tanks are mixed in with other waste.
